AstroLIT: enabling simulation-based microarchitecture comparison between Intel® and Transmeta designs
While the out-of-order engine has been the mainstream micro-architecture-design paradigm to achieve high performance, Transmeta took a different approach using dynamic binary translation (BT). To enable detailed comparison of these two radically different processor-design approaches, it is natural to leverage well-established simulation-based methodologies. However, BT-based processor designs pose new challenges to standard sampling-based simulation methodologies. This paper describes these challenges, and it also introduces the AstroLIT methodology to address them.
